Rupee falls 12 paise to 83.56 against U.S. dollar in early trade

Photo used for representation purpose only. | Photo Credit: Reuters The rupee depreciated 12 paise to 83.56 against the US dollar in early trade on July 2, weighed down by the strengthening of the American currency in the overseas markets and elevated crude oil prices. Rupee settles flat against U.S. dollar

The rupee settled flat at 83.27 against the U.S. dollar | Photo Credit: SUDERSHAN V The rupee settled flat at 83.27 against the U.S. dollar amid a weak trend in domestic equities and surging crude oil prices in the international markets.
